- How soon can you date:
- At least wait until you're separated, (legally, not just a verbal agreement)
- When you're separated in NC, you have to be separated for a year and a day before you can get divorced.
- We talk about all the issues that can come up from dating during your separation.
- We discuss some of North Carolina's outdated laws.
- We suggest not talking about your dating, separation, or divorce on social media.
- Consider not introducing the person you are dating to your children until they have time to heal and adjust from the divorce.
- Elizabeth talks about the four-seasons rule. This means being with someone with all four seasons to get to know them more completely.
- We talk about how judges consider common arguments given by people going through a divorce when it comes to dating, kids, and co-parenting agreements.
- If you're still in the middle of custody issues and you still got a custody trial come. For sure, that girlfriend or boyfriend is going to be subpoenaed to come and testify at court. And they're going to get all their documents subpoenaed until you're just making it even more difficult.
